Prediction Of Leaf Area In Individual Leaves Of Cherrybark Oak Seedlings (Quercus Pagoda Raf.), Yanfei Guo, Brian Lockhart, John Hodges
Prediction Of Leaf Area In Individual Leaves Of Cherrybark Oak Seedlings (Quercus Pagoda Raf.), Yanfei Guo, Brian Lockhart, John Hodges
Journal of the Arkansas Academy of Science
The prediction of leaf area for cherrybark oak (Quercus pagoda Raf.) seedlings is important for studying the physiology of the species. Linear and polynomial models involving leaf length, width, fresh weight, dry weight, and internodal length were tested independently and collectively to predict leaf area. Twenty-nine cherrybark oak seedlings were grown in a greenhouse for one growing season and a total of 468 leaves were collected. Leaf area was polynomially related with leaf length or width, but linearly related with the cross product of length and width.
